Fioricet TabletsChemical Name: BUTALBITAL (byoo-TAL-bi-tal), ACETAMINOPHEN (a-seat-a-MIN-oh-fen) and CAFFEINE (kaf-EEN)
Common uses for FioricetFioricet is an analgesic, barbiturate, and stimulant combination used to treat tension headaches.
Before using FioricetSome medicines or medical conditions may interact with Fioricet. INFORM YOUR DOCTOR OR PHARMACIST of all prescription and over-the-counter medicine that you are taking with Fioricet. ADDITIONAL MONITORING OF YOUR Fioricet DOSE OR CONDITION may be needed if you are taking anticoagulants, birth control pills, corticosteroids, doxycycline, isoniazid, metronidazole, quinidine, theophylline, or medicine for high blood pressure or heart conditions (beta blockers). Inform your doctor of any other medical conditions, allergies, pregnancy, or breast-feeding. Contact your doctor or pharmacist if you have any questions or concerns about using Fioricet.
Fioricet DirectionsFollow the directions for using Fioricet provided by your doctor. STORE Fioricet at room temperature in a tightly-closed container, away from heat and light. IF YOU MISS A DOSE OF Fioricet and you are using Fioricet regularly, take Fioricet as soon as possible. If it is almost time for your next Fioricet dose, skip the missed Fioricet dose and go back to your regular Fioricet dosing schedule. Do not take 2 doses of Fioricet at once.
Fioricet CautionsDO NOT EXCEED THE RECOMMENDED Fioricet DOSE or take Fioricet for longer than prescribed without checking with your doctor. Exceeding the recommended Fioricet dose or taking Fioricet for longer than prescribed may be habit-forming. AVOID ALCOHOL while you are using Fioricet. Fioricet will add to the effects of alcohol and other depressants. DO NOT DRIVE, OPERATE MACHINERY, OR DO ANYTHING ELSE THAT COULD BE DANGEROUS until you know how you react to Fioricet. Using Fioricet alone, with other medicines, or with alcohol may lessen your ability to drive or to perform other potentially dangerous tasks. Fioricet CONTAINS ACETAMINOPHEN. Do not take additional acetaminophen for pain or fever without checking with your doctor or pharmacist. Ask your pharmacist if you have questions about which medicines contain acetaminophen. Acetaminophen may cause liver damage. If you drink alcohol on a daily basis, do not take Fioricet without first discussing it with your doctor. Alcohol use combined with acetaminophen in Fioricet may increase your risk for liver damage. Fioricet works best if it used as the first signs of pain (or first signs of migraine) occur. If you wait until the pain has significantly worsened, Fioricet may not work as well. BEFORE YOU BEGIN TAKING ANY NEW MEDICINE with Fioricet, either prescription or over-the-counter, check with your doctor or pharmacist. FOR WOMEN TAKING BIRTH CONTROL PILLS: Fioricet may decrease the effectiveness of your birth control pills. To prevent pregnancy, use an additional form of birth control while you are taking Fioricet. IF YOU PLAN ON BECOMING PREGNANT, discuss with your doctor the benefits and risks of using Fioricet during pregnancy. Fioricet IS EXCRETED IN BREAST MILK. DO NOT BREAST-FEED while taking Fioricet.
Possible Fioricet side effectsFioricet SIDE EFFECTS, that may go away during treatment, include drowsiness, dizziness, lightheadedness, or nausea. If these Fioricet effects continue or are bothersome, check with your doctor. If you notice other Fioricet effects not listed above, contact your doctor, nurse, or pharmacist.

If you take too much Fioricet If Fioricet overdose is suspected, contact your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of Fioricet overdose may include vomiting, excessive sweating, dark urine, stomach pain, extreme fatigue, unusual drowsiness or dizziness, lack of feeling alert, slow or shallow breathing, cold or clammy skin, and loss of consciousness.
Additional information on FioricetIF YOUR HEADACHE SYMPTOMS do not improve or if they become worse, contact your doctor. DO NOT SHARE Fioricet with others for whom it was not prescribed. DO NOT USE Fioricet for other health conditions. KEEP Fioricet out of the reach of children. IF USING Fioricet FOR AN EXTENDED PERIOD OF TIME, obtain Fioricet refills before your Fioricet runs out.
